The fall of Hallownest’s guardian 

Widow boss in Hollow Knight Silksong

After a strange phenomenon saves Hornet by dropping her cage down a pit, she wakes up in a strange place. Fighting her way through bugs unknown to her, she makes her way to some residents of this place. 

There, Hornet finds out that the place she’s in is called Pharloom and that her captors were from the citadel. Stripped of her strengths and skills, Hornet plans to make her way to the Citadel while regaining her strength on the way.

Pharloom- A kingdom of Silk and song

The flea caravan from Silksong.

Unlike Hallownest, which was the victim of decay and disease. Hollow Knight Silksong’s Pharloom is a kingdom that is filled with strange signs of life. Threads of silk throughout the place, and haunting music in every corner you visit. 

With tall towers and life brimming everywhere, Pharloom is quite beautiful. But behind this beauty lie dangerous enemies, traps, and a terrain that’ll surprise you in lots of different ways, haunt this kingdom.

Some enemies are supposed to be normal bugs called pilgrims who are attempting the climb towards the summit. But under the influence of silk, they turn hostile and lose control over themselves. 

The mysteries of this kingdom

Greymoor area of Silksong.

Hollow Knight Silksong’s narrative thrives on the mystery surrounding the kingdom and Hornet’s capture. Why was she captured? Why bring her here all the way from Hallownest? Who is at the top of Pharloom? These questions drive the narrative forward. 

Later in the game, Hornet finds Bellhart, a place whose inhabitants are under the control of silk. You can free the bugs of this town from their bindings by defeating the Silksong widow.

Hornet and her connection to silk

Bellhart area of Silksong.

Hornet deduces that her ability to produce her own silk could be the reason the veiled bugs captured her. On her journey, she meets weavers, beings connected to both Pharloom and Hallownest.

Hornet turns out to be a half-weaver herself, which proves her connection to silk and how the silk threads are tied to her fate. 

Gaining entry to the Citadel

Lace boss fight.

Getting stronger and piercing her needle through all kinds of foes, Hornet makes her way forward. She also makes new friends on the way, and these friends assist her in different ways. And just like its prequel, Hollow Knight Silksong also has a character for skill checks.

In the deep docks, you meet Lace. Lace’s only goal is to stop Hornet from reaching the top of the citadel. Just like Hornet in the previous game, you have to fight Lace twice in Silksong. The last battle occurs just before the entrance of the citadel.

Becoming the hunter again 

Using the reaper crest in Silksong.

Till the end of the game, Hornet keeps improving herself. Acquiring all kinds of different tools to attack enemies with or for a special ability. Upgrading her signature weapon needle, increasing health, and silk capacity.

The journey that starts with Hornet having nothing ends with her having an arsenal of tools and charms. This makes her the hunter she used to be once again after her long and unfortunate capture.
